;; Emacs ONBOARD offers a clean slate to build your personal Emacs config.
;; It stays close to vanilla Emacs, but offers convenience and a better
;; user experience, while only relying on built-in packages.

;;; DEFAULT AND INITIAL FRAME
;; In Emacs terminology, a "frame" means the ordinary "desktop window";
;; while "window" refers to tiled panels within an Emacs frame. Why?
;; Because Emacs had it first, and today's convention what "window" means
;; appeared later.
;;
;; In order to define properties generally, add them to `default-frame-alist';
;; to affect only the first frame created, add them to `initial-frame-alist'.
;; The following examples set the default for all Emacs frames created:
;; Either start each Emacs frame maximized …
;; (setf (alist-get 'fullscreen default-frame-alist) 'maximized)
;; … or set the default width of each frame - in columns, or full width.
;; (setf (alist-get 'width default-frame-alist) 80)
;; (setf (alist-get 'fullscreen default-frame-alist) 'fullwidth)
;; … or set the default height of each frame - in lines, or full height.
;; (setf (alist-get 'height default-frame-alist) 32)
;; (setf (alist-get 'fullscreen default-frame-alist) 'fullheight)
;; Horizontal position - set the distance from the screen edge in pixels.
;; Distance from the left edge:
;; (setf (alist-get 'left default-frame-alist) 1)
;; Distance from the right edge, using negative numbers:
;; (setf (alist-get 'left default-frame-alist) -1)
;; Vertical position - set the distance from the screen edge in pixels.
;; Distance from the top edge:
;; (setf (alist-get 'top default-frame-alist) 1)
;; Distance from the bottom edge, using negative numbers:
;; (setf (alist-get 'top default-frame-alist) -1)

;;; ESHELL
;;
;;
;; Eshell is not a terminal emulator, but a shell equivalent to Bash or Fish
;; that runs within Emacs. It is independent from the OS. Eshell looks like
;; a POSIX shell superficially, but is also a REPL for Emacs Lisp expressions
;; - meaning you get the full Emacs power.
;;
;; Eshell scripts can also run in batch mode:
;; By adding the following interpreter directive to an Eshell script, you
;; can make it executable like other shell scripts:
;; #!/usr/bin/env -S emacs --batch -f eshell-batch-file
;;
;; Subshells that evaluate Emacs list are created with $( ... ) or ( ... ).
;; You can use $( ... ) to in-line an elisp form and use its output in much
;; the same way as you would in bash, e.g. echo $(+ 1 2 3).
;;
;; There's another one, which is more like an actual subshell: ${ ... }
;; but this is not as versatile as a regular subshell you may know from
;; bash and others.

;; Eglot comes with a fairly complete set of associations of major-modes
;; to popular language servers predefined. If you need to add server
;; associations to the default list, use add-to-list. For example, you can
;; add it to the alist like this:
;;
;; (with-eval-after-load 'eglot
;; (add-to-list 'eglot-server-programs
;; '(lua-mode . ("lua-language-server" "--stdio"))))
;;
;; This will invoke the program tools with the command-line argument --stdio
;; in support of editing source files for which Emacs turns on foo-mode, and
;; will communicate with the program via the standard streams. As usual with
;; invoking programs, the executable file fools should be in one of the
;; directories mentioned by the exec-path variable (see Subprocess Creation
;; in GNU Emacs Lisp Reference Manual), for Eglot to be able to find it.
;; Sometimes, multiple servers are acceptable alternatives for handling a
;; given major-mode. In those cases, you may combine the helper function
;; eglot-alternatives with the functional form of eglot-server-programs.
;;
;; (with-eval-after-load 'eglot
;; (add-to-list 'eglot-server-programs
;; `(lua-mode . ,(eglot-alternatives
;; '(("lua-language-server" "--stdio")
;; ("lua-lsp" "--stdio"))))))
